WebNov 5, 2014 · Another material used in bathroom faucets is stainless steel. Stainless steel is slightly less expensive then solid brass, but it likely won’t last as long either. Steel (not stainless) is very cheap, but it generally rusts well before other materials when exposed to water, so it’s not a viable option for longevity and durability. Plastic. WebThis item Tardigrade Steel Hose - Garden Hose 50 FT - Made of Metal - Heavy Duty Stainless Steel - Outdoor Water Hoses, Flexible, Lightweight, Brass, Dog Chew Crush … WebDec 18, 2014 · The impact of the impeller material on the life of a high-suction energy pump under cavitation conditions is shown in Table 1. As an example, changing from mild steel (reliability factor of 1.0) to stainless steel (reliability factor of 4.0) would increase the impeller life from cavitation damage by a factor of four.
